Stealth Smoking

Swim has noticed a lot of posts about stealth smoking lately. A lot of swimmers have to worry about other people catching onto their habits. This is a list of ideas swim’s used, or has friends of friends that use it with success. They will be listed in order of effectiveness, although everyone is situational.


Carbon Filtered Vapor Bong
Roor makes carbon filters for their bongs. Vapor Brothers makes “H2O Adapters” that allows a swimmer to connect their vaporizer to their bong. Add the two and the result is a bong that carbon filters before swimmers enjoy their hit. This is great for smoking in a dorm room, or anyplace where a swimmer can typically smoke in, but occasionally needs to have the room become clean quick.

Benefits:
*No flame

*The vapor is sploofed before being inhaled. Meaning perfect filtration every time with maximum connivance.

*Virtually no smell, the herb will smell stronger then the hits.

Disadvantages:
*Bulky

*Expensive

Carbon Filter (Sploof tube)
The basic design is to fill a cardboard tube with dryer sheets and activated carbon, and blow all the smoke through that. While this method works alone, it is much stronger when combined with a vaporizer or a box fan. Make sure not to allow the bowl to smoke, as that will smell just as harsh.

Benefits:
*Room is left actually smelling better than before.

*Virtually no smell if the herb doesn’t leave a cloud of smoke when the hit is over.

*Cheap

Disadvantages:
*Rouge smoke is a real issue.

Hand Held Vaporizers
Basically they sell vaporizers that are the size of pipes. It’s great for toking up a bathroom or a room with good circulation. Make sure to give the bathroom decent circulation for 15 minutes after vaporing. Prices vary. Vapor Genies are a good buy, but meth pipes will work too.

Benefits:
*Low smell. Different then burning herb.

*Cheap, depending on the pipe.

*Low inventory, easy to stash.

Disadvantages:
Getting the things to work is a real skill.

*Smell still exists.


Dugout
This is stealth in a different way. Essentially it is a metal chillum that looks like a cigarette. It is usually sold with a dugout box that stores the chillum and allows for easy bowl packing. It is stealth simply in looks, not smell. The best way to use them for stealth smoking is a rather risky way. Smoke it while driving. Swim firmly believes that if all the smoke goes out a cracked window, and visine and breath mints are available, then there would be no reason to make anyone suspicious.

Benefits:
*All visual. Swimmers pass the glance test.

Disadvantage:
*Something needs to be done about the smell.
